Yes No X <br /> =Total Cover <br /> Remarks: (Include photo numbers here or on a separate sheet.) <br /> Larger landscape within the project review area is dominated by jack pine,white pine in the tree layer and smooth brome,quackgrass,kentucky blue <br /> grass,and milkweed in the herbaceous layer. These areas are not dominated by hydrophytic vegetation under normal circumstances and are upland <br /> areas. <br /> ENG FORM 6116-8,FEB 2024 Northcentral and Northeast—Version 2.0 <br />
